Moondah Beach

This quiet family beach stretching over 1.5 kilometres is a favourite with locals. Colourful bathing boxes line sections of the sandy beach.

Surrounded by bluffs, the beach is accessed by steps at either end of the beach. Entry points are at Sturio Parade or from a small off street parking area on the corner of Earimil Drive and Kunyung Road.

Swimming is best at low tide as there is a deep channel and rip holes. There are some rocky patches and it is best to avoid these. This beach is not patrolled
